Wealth management is a financial service that provides expert advisory solutions and guidance on all aspects of money management to its clients. Effective wealth management helps you become financially secure, maximise your finances, plan for your retirement, and make and track investments so that you can realise your financial goals quickly.

Wealth management is essential, as it enables you to improve your net worth and get better returns on your investments. A wealth manager is your point of contact and provides support to achieve your personal and financial goals through detailed goal-oriented planning.

Key wealth management objectives

Some wealth management objectives include:

  • Setting goal-oriented wealth management plans
  • Managing and proposing investment options
  • Tax-saving strategies
  • Maximising wealth and reducing spending
  • Estate and retirement planning

These are some of the basic services a wealth management firm provides. As a client, depending on your focus areas and requirements, you can discuss more services and objectives with the wealth manager.

What is wealth management?

Wealth management is a financial advisory service that assists in making informed decisions about managing finances and setting long-term goals.

Below are some of the services that come under wealth management:

  • Estate planning
  • Investments
  • Retirement planning
  • Tax optimisation
  • Debt management
  • Insurance and other schemes
  • Charity and donation assistance
  • Personal advising
  • Asset management

You or your business can receive assistance from a wealth management team to build, preserve, and manage your estate, investments, and finances. They also safeguard you from potential liabilities. It is a misconception that only big businesses and wealthy clients require this service. No matter your budget or estate, striving for financial literacy is essential.

How much money is required for wealth management?

There is no minimum or maximum amount of wealth required for acquiring wealth management services. Everyone should be able to manage and grow their finances.

If some firms have a minimum net worth or investable asset requirement, then consider going for an independent wealth manager.

Wealth management strategies

Here are some strategies for effective wealth management:

  • Asset allocation: The optimisation and distribution of investments among different assets in your portfolio based on your risk tolerance is called asset allocation.
  • Risk evaluation: Basis your financial goals and investments, a complete risk evaluation is done by the wealth manager to avoid any losses or setbacks.
  • Tax-loss harvesting: An investment strategy that can help offset taxes owed on capital gains is tax-loss harvesting. This technique involves using the capital losses from one investment to balance out the taxes owed on the profits gained from another investment.
  • Diversification: Creating a mix of different investments within a portfolio is diversification. This strategy helps you limit exposure to just one investment, avoiding risks and ensuring a good combination of assets in the portfolio.

Most often, these are the strategies that are employed. However, a wealth management firm carefully analyses your individual portfolio to determine the best-suited strategies for managing your wealth.

Alternatives to wealth management

You can opt for alternative investments instead of hiring a wealth manager. Here are some of the alternatives popular among investors in India:

  • Hedge funds
  • Managed futures
  • Derivatives
  • Private equities
  • Private credits
  • Infrastructure and real estate investments
  • Investments in natural resources

It is important to note that investing in these alternative options requires intensive research or consultation with an expert to avoid any major risks to the investor.

How to find a wealth manager?

Hiring a wealth manager or a firm is a prudent decision to keep your finances on track and set goals for your future. It does not matter how wealthy you are or what your budget is. There is an option for everyone who wishes to achieve financial independence.

You can either book a consultation to get started or go for yearly plans for holistic, long-term planning. Multiple firms in India provide the service as per your goals, budget, and the type of financial planning you need.

Here are five factors to consider when finalising a suitable wealth management firm or manager:

  • Experience: Ensure your manager is well-qualified. Professional background and experience are necessary if they are about to take charge of your financial planning.
  • References: Check past clients and references provided by the firm or the manager to verify their credibility.
  • Fee or budget: It is natural if you don’t want to hire an expensive wealth management firm. You can always pick a budget-friendly option that helps you feel secure and achieve your financial goals.
  • Licences: Depending on the services provided under wealth management, ensure the firm’s licences are in place and all their documents are up to date.
  • Open communication: Being completely transparent with your wealth manager is important. Keep an open line of communication and pick one who encourages you to do the same. You should feel free to communicate even a bad financial decision so you can course-correct.

Depending on your preferences, there can be more personalised factors to consider. It is advised you take your time, book multiple consultations to find the right fit, and stick to the same wealth manager or firm once you are set.
